Purpose and function in the intake system

The charge air hose for the first-generation Ford Kuga with a 2.0 TDCI engine operates in a demanding environment of high pressure and elevated temperatures. Its task is to provide a tight and stable connection between the intercooler and the subsequent components of the intake system, ensuring that compressed air reaches the cylinders without pressure loss or uncontrolled leaks. Using the correct hose has a direct impact on:

  • maintaining proper boost pressure in the diesel engine,
  • stable turbine operation and reducing the risk of overboost or power drops,
  • correct interaction with the engine control system and pressure sensors.

Application in diesel vehicles

The presented hose is intended for Diesel power units, where the charging system operates under higher loads than in many gasoline engines. The correct selection of components in this area is important for both performance and the durability of the turbine and intercooler. Replacing a worn or damaged hose with an original component helps restore the correct operating parameters of the intake system and reduces the risk of secondary failures.
